Pennsylvania Best in Beer Farm Show Competition Awards and Winners

The 2025 Pennsylvania Farm Show logo

The 109th Annual Pennsylvania Farm Show kicked off on January 3rd, 2025. The competition for the Best in Beer category has been an intense competition in past years. You can see the results here:

As with last year, John Stemler was the head judge of the brewing competition. Beers had to be submitted and received no later than November 11th 2024 (Veteran’s Day / Scarlet’s birthday). The full list of rules and regulations can be found here at the Farm Show’s website for Department 34 (beer): 2025 PA Farm Show – Department 34 Beer Contest.

Judging for the competition was from Friday December 6th until Sunday December 8th, 2024. They judged the following styles:

  1. Standard American Beer
  2. International Lager
  3. Czech Lager
  4. Pale Malty European Lager
  5. Pale Bitter European Beer
  6. Amber Malty European Lager
  7. Amber Bitter European Beer
  8. Dark European Lager
  9. Strong European Beer
  10. German Wheat Beer
  11. British Bitter
  12. Pale Commonwealth Beer
  13. Brown British Beer
  14. Scottish Ale
  15. Irish Beer
  16. Dark British Beer
  17. Strong British Ale
  18. Pale American Ale
  19. Amber and Brown American Beer
  20. American Porter and Stout
  21. IPA
  22. Strong American Ale
  23. European Sour Ale
  24. Belgian Ale
  25. Strong Belgian Ale
  26. Monastic Ale
  27. Historical Beer
  28. American Wild Ale
  29. Fruit Beer
  30. Spiced Beer
  31. Alternative Fermentables Beer
  32. Smoked Beer
  33. Wood Beer
  34. Specialty Beer

Another Blizzard is Brewing

Another blizzard is brewing! Monday December 5th, 2022 – Troegs Independent Craft Brewing is releasing their seasonal fan favorite – Double Blizzard. Based off Blizzard of Hops, Double Blizzard or Double Blizzard of Hops is a ramped up fan favorite that is eagerly awaited by the Central PA beer enthusiasts.

As Troegs Independent Craft Brewing puts it:

This is Blizzard of Hops …

turned up to 11. For Double Blizzard, we used a cooler temperature for the kettle hop additions, softening the character of the Centennial, Chinook and El Dorado. On the cold side, we dry-hopped with four pounds per barrel of Chinook and Galaxy. At 8.3% ABV, we’re into semi-hazy Double IPA territory, and we like it here!

Troegs Independent Craft Brewing (Official Website – Blog) – Double Blizzard (Direct Page)

Notes on the Double Blizzard

Double Blizzard by Troegs Independent Craft Brewing (photo courtesy of their official webpage – Troegs.com)

Direct from Troegs Independent Craft Brewing the details of Double Blizzard are:

  • ABV: 8.3%
  • Availability: Once Per Year
  • Color: Hazy Gold
  • Hops: Centennial, Chinook, El Dorado, Galaxy
  • Grain: Pilsner, Unmalted Wheat, White Wheat
  • Yeast: House Yeast

Beer Review

Double Blizzard draft at Troegs Brewery

I reviewed Double Blizzard last year (On December 6th, 2021). You can read the review here: Beer Review: Double Blizzard (Troegs Independent Craft Brewing).

A small excerpt from the article:

This is definitely as advertised – Blizzard of Hops cranked up to 11! Its bright, its bold, its strong, its beautiful, its dry hopped, its explosive hop aroma and flavor, its juicy and fresh. It is downright delicious. Like I said, there’s a reason why this is one of the more anticipated releases each year for Troegs Brewing. You get all of the bold flavor of the dry hopping right out the gate and it hits you pretty good and hard. Lots of hop aroma and flavor that just nails it, citrus, pineapple, some tropical notes, a little bit of lime, grapefruit to a small extent, and just a wee bit of earthy / grassy hop flavor as well. This is extremely juicy and tasty, the haziness is not a sediment hazy, but just a good New England IPA hazy. The mouth feel on this is incredible too, it drinks just right, its not watery, not thin, not too heavy or cloying, the haze has no sediment, so your not drinking any particles or anything, your drinking a smooth beer that just looks on the hazy end of the spectrum. There is no off flavors, nothing off putting in this, it is brewed well, methodically, and there is nothing off putting or upsetting with it at all. No bad aroma, no bad flavor, no bad appearance. No horrible aftertaste, no bad post beer burps or anything like that. This is just a great beer for the winter months, even though its not a stout, its still a wonderful wintry beer, filling, full, heavy, with a good ABV to it (8.3%), that leaves you feeling warmer after having drank it. And it pairs so well with a wonderful dinner after a long day at work, that it just makes you wanna cozy up in bed afterwards and fall right to sleep.

According to Untappd, Troegs Independent Craft Brewing is a regional brewery with 127 unique beers listed (despite them being up to well over 400 different scratch beers released). They have over 2.3 Million ratings and as of 12.5.22 have a global average rating of 3.9. Their Untappd bio reads:

Founded in Pennsylvania in 1997 by brothers John and Chris Trogner, Tröegs Independent Brewing is driven by a sense of adventure and curiosity. Our brewery has been built by family, friends and kindred spirits who share a love of great beer. Together, we all make Tröegs. You might know our Perpetual IPA, the best-selling IPA in Pennsylvania. Or the dark, malty and crisp Troegenator. You may have come across such iconic beers as Nugget Nectar or Mad Elf in your beer travels. Perhaps you’ve been lucky enough to try one or two of the hundreds of experimental Scratch Series beers we’ve brewed over the years. Whether you’re already a member of our extended family or you’re just getting to know our brewery, there’s always something new to discover with Tröegs.
